In the fast-paced world of manufacturing, staying ahead of the competition requires not only cutting-edge technology and efficient processes but also a highly skilled and motivated workforce. Human resources (HR) leaders have a crucial role to play in ensuring that employees' performance is accurately measured and managed to drive productivity and growth. With the advent of technology, HR leaders have access to a wide range of tools and platforms that can revolutionize how performance is measured in the manufacturing industry.

Traditionally, performance measurement in manufacturing relied heavily on manual processes, such as paper-based performance evaluations or subjective assessments. These methods were time-consuming, prone to bias, and lacked real-time insights. However, the digital transformation wave has brought a new era of tech-enabled performance measurement practices that HR leaders can leverage to foster a culture of excellence and continuous improvement.

According to a survey conducted by 德勤 , 78% of HR leaders in the manufacturing industry believe that implementing technology-driven performance measurement practices has a significant positive impact on employee performance and productivity. This indicates a growing recognition of the value and potential of technology in driving performance excellence.

One of the key advantages of adopting tech-enabled performance measurement practices is the ability to collect and analyze data in real time. With the help of various software applications and integrated systems, HR leaders can capture objective performance metrics, such as production output, quality indicators, and adherence to safety protocols. This data-driven approach provides a comprehensive view of employee performance and enables timely interventions to address any performance gaps or bottlenecks.

According to a study by 麦肯锡 , companies that use real-time data to manage and measure employee performance in the manufacturing industry experience a 10-15% increase in productivity compared to those relying on traditional methods. This demonstrates the tangible impact of technology-enabled performance measurement on operational efficiency and overall business performance.

Moreover, the use of technology allows for a more holistic and fair assessment of employees' performance. By implementing automated performance evaluation systems, HR leaders can establish clear performance criteria and standardized metrics that align with the organization's strategic goals. This reduces the potential for bias and favouritism, ensuring that all employees are evaluated objectively and fairly. Additionally, technology-driven performance measurement practices enable the identification of top performers, facilitating talent recognition and succession planning within the manufacturing industry.

A report by ABERDEEN Services highlights that companies in the manufacturing sector that utilize technology for performance measurement are 50% more likely to identify high-potential employees accurately. This indicates the potential of technology to enable effective talent management and development, ensuring that the right employees are identified and provided with growth opportunities.

Another significant benefit of technology-enabled performance measurement is the ability to provide timely feedback and coaching to employees. Traditional performance evaluation processes often involved annual or semi-annual reviews, which limited the scope for immediate improvement. However, with the aid of technology, HR leaders can offer continuous feedback and coaching based on real-time performance data. This approach promotes employee engagement, motivation, and growth by addressing performance issues promptly and identifying development opportunities.

Research conducted by Gallup reveals that manufacturing companies that provide regular feedback and coaching to employees experience a 14.9% increase in productivity and a 3.9% increase in employee engagement compared to those that do not. These findings emphasize the positive impact of technology-enabled feedback mechanisms in driving employee performance and satisfaction.

Additionally, technology empowers employees to take ownership of their performance and career development. By leveraging self-assessment tools, performance dashboards, and personalized learning platforms, HR leaders can enable employees to track their progress, set goals, and access relevant resources for improvement. This shift towards self-directed learning and performance management fosters a culture of empowerment and continuous education, contributing to the overall success of the organization.

According to a study conducted by the SHRM , organizations that promote self-directed learning and performance management through technology have a 46% higher employee retention rate compared to those that do not. This indicates the potential of technology-enabled practices to enhance employee satisfaction, development, and loyalty within the manufacturing industry.

Furthermore, technology-driven performance measurement practices facilitate efficient and data-backed performance discussions. HR leaders can leverage digital platforms to provide managers with comprehensive performance reports and analytics. This enables managers to have meaningful conversations with their team members, focusing on data-driven insights rather than subjective opinions. These discussions can be used to identify areas for improvement, recognize achievements, and align individual goals with organizational objectives, ultimately driving higher performance outcomes.

According to a 普华永道 survey, 73% of manufacturing industry executives believe that technology-enabled performance discussions lead to better performance outcomes and employee satisfaction. This highlights the growing recognition of the value of data-driven discussions in driving continuous improvement and employee engagement.

However, implementing tech-enabled performance measurement practices in the manufacturing industry is not without its challenges. HR leaders must consider the potential resistance to change, data privacy and security concerns, and the need for proper training and support for both employees and managers. Furthermore, it is crucial to strike the right balance between technology and the human element in performance evaluation processes. While technology can enhance objectivity and efficiency, it should be complemented by effective communication and interpersonal skills to ensure a holistic approach to performance management.

In conclusion, HR leaders in the manufacturing industry have a tremendous opportunity to leverage technology and transform performance measurement practices. By embracing tech-enabled solutions, HR leaders can access real-time data, foster fairness and objectivity, provide timely feedback, empower employees, and drive meaningful performance discussions. The available data and research emphasize the potential of technology in driving performance excellence, employee engagement, and overall business success within the manufacturing industry.
